The final game of the English Premier League's first week takes place this afternoon as Manchester United takes on newly-promoted Newcastle United (3pm, ESPN2).
For Manchester United, today's match signals the club's first step toward trying to regain the league title it lost by a point to Chelsea last year. For Newcastle, today's match signals a return to the Premier League after being relegated in shocking fashion a year ago.
For USA fans, today's match will also mark the first chance to see Mexican striker Javier Hernandez in the Premier League (you must study your enemy, right?).
